Do Your Brow Homework

It all begins with studying your face for the perfect brow. Keep in mind that there’s little room for experimenting when it comes to brows, as it takes months for them to grow back. So assess your brow situation, know whether you want them cleaned up, defined or reshaped, and move on from there. If you’re still unsure, book a consultation with an aesthetician.
Find Your Perfect Brow

Part of your research involves finding the best brow shape and colour based on your face shape and hair colour. For example, high arches suit round faces, whereas subtle arches fit a square face. For colour, go one to two shades lighter or darker than your hair colour, and avoid an overly dark colour if you’ve already got a big, bold brow going on. However, as a rule of thumb, the best brow type is our natural brow after some professional enhancements.
Choose a Method

Brow professionals have various grooming methods for giving you Insta-worthy brows, which is why you need to specify what you want so there are no surprises. For cleaning and reshaping, you can choose between waxing, tweezing or threading, the latter being the most precise and natural. If you’re after a fuller, more defined brow, consider tinting or lamination. For more semi-permanent results, go for microblading.
Prepare Yourself

To ensure a smooth process, avoid trimming or plucking your brows a few weeks prior to your appointment so your aesthetician has enough hairs to work with. It’s best to go in with a freshly washed face, so don’t apply any eye makeup, specifically brow powder, so the artist can easily achieve the optimal shape.
